Normally I am able print on a G4 Mac (OS 10.4.2) at my company that is networked to a LexMark Optra S using IP printing via a designated print server. Problems often occur with the server that prevents me from printing. My method for overcoming this relies on using another colleague's Mac located within a few feet of the printer using the AppleTalk printer setup. I am forced to resort to this method based on slow response times from our technical support. They don't seem to be aware that AppleTalk is available on this PostScript and that I have chosen to bypass their system.
Unfortunately at my desk location (linked through an ethernet closet from the printer) the AppleTalk option doesn't appear to be available. Is there any workaround or utlity that will allow me to communicate via AppleTalk to this printer?
